http://www.dmv.org/ct-connecticut/smog-check.php

The emissions inspection includes the following tests:

- Gas cap leakage
- An onboard diagnostics exam for vehicles 1996 or newer
- An acceleration exam for vehicles 1995 or older
- An idling test for some vehicles
- Special tests for diesel-powered vehicles

alright, the first test i went to, the guy at the shop told me the readiness test werent completed yet because i recently deleted the codes. the codes were p0300 and p1273. i think p1273 is from the 02 sensor. i have driven 300 miles since the deletion of code and the pcm is still not ready. the car has completed everything except 02 sensor and evap. as soon as those test are done, im gonna get another MIL.

either way, shouldnt i get a cat so the 02 sensors read right. if the sensors are happy, car is happy and no codes.

You're going to need a custom cat welded in now that you've raised red flags in the system. You could've/should've asked what they were going to do before you went - many shops will be nice and let you know if you're going to fail, before you "actually" do while hooked up to the state's central computer system.

I found a source for custom cats in my quest to minimize fumes and power loss - I passed all the literature and info along to Sharif at ForgedPerformance, who is doing the custom work for me. You could ask him if these would fit in your application (I really don't know the TN setup, but I'd think as long as you tapped into the exhaust before it got too cold, the CAT would work fine). I bought 2 cats, but you could get 1 I think - they are 4.5" max diameter, about 6" min length and outlets can span 2.5, 2.75, 3, or 3.5 (what I got to insert into APS test pipes). They are 200 cell metal cats and are OBDII compliant believe it or not. Again, I can dig up the info, but Sharif should have it all and can probably advise you if it would fit or it's a wild goose chase (again, *I* am not sure, but good luck!). I think he should offer these to the Z community once he tests them out to his satisfaction...

EDIT: The random tech folks were also exceptionally good about providing data and advice. I didn't go with them because they didn't offer a 200 cell cat nor did they have a 3.5" inlet/outlet, which I needed. But they might have what you need sitting "on the shelf" (get a universal fit 300 cell metal cat w/ 3" inlet and outlet and have an exhaust shop weld it in - make sure they put a 2nd O2 sensor bung after the cat - and make sure the wire reaches it).
